Many organizations are starting to reap rewards from adding Agile methods to their development practices. Learn what Project Managers and Business Analysts need to know about Extreme Programming (XP), User Stories and “The Planning Game.” Specifically, this recording will give practical Agile tips and tricks including how to specify User Stories to effectively drive out your Client’s true business requirements.In this recording, you will: Understand how User Stories can be an effective technique for gathering user requirements.
Learn tips & techniques on how to do User Stories effectively.Know how detailed User Stories need to be specified. Know exactly how many User Stories are required.Learn the PM’s and BA’s role in an XP development environment.
